Salah Penalty Secures Egypt’s Afcon Progression Despite Red Card

The narrative of Egypt’s Africa Cup of Nations campaign has taken another dramatic turn, punctuated by moments of brilliance and resilience. A penalty, clinically converted by talisman Mohamed Salah, proved the decisive factor in propelling the Pharaohs to the next stage of the competition. However, this victory was far from straightforward, achieved in the face of adversity following a red card that reduced the team to ten men.

Tactical Repercussions of Playing with Ten Men

The immediate aftermath of the red card necessitates a swift and decisive tactical response from the coach. Common strategies include: reinforcing the defensive line with an additional player, often a central defender; adopting a more conservative approach, prioritizing containment over attacking ambition; and relying on counter-attacks to exploit any gaps in the opposition’s defense. The specific tactical adjustments implemented by the Egyptian coaching staff would have been crucial in mitigating the impact of the numerical disadvantage and ensuring the team remained defensively solid.
